Kavango Resources (LSE:KAV) has announced encouraging assay results from its initial resource drilling at Prospect 3, part of the Hillside Gold Project in Zimbabwe. The drilling has revealed gold grades higher than initially anticipated across six mineralized shear zones. This discovery indicates the potential for near-term open-pit mining, followed by mechanized underground mining. The results point to a promising mineralized system, and the company is planning further drilling to assess the full extent of gold mineralization, which could lead to a major gold find.
About Kavango Resources
Kavango Resources PLC is a leading metals exploration and gold production company, with a focus on Southern Africa. The company is dedicated to exploring and developing gold mining projects and aims to enhance production by utilizing modern mechanized mining techniques.
